The suggestion of momentum dependence in the amplitude for rho-omega mixing has generated concern over related implications for vector meson dominance and the photon-rho coupling. We discuss two established representations of vector meson dominance and show that one of these is completely consistent with such a coupling. We then apply it to a calculation of the pion electromagnetic form-factor. Our analysis leads to a new value for the on-shell rho-omega mixing amplitude of (-3800 +/- 370) MeV^2.
